servlet生命週期簡單理解

2021-08-18 21:55:38 字數 339 閱讀 2663

生命週期其實也就是客服端請求-->建立-->init-->service-->destory.

1.當客戶端傳送乙個請求時,servlet容器(tomcat)會查詢記憶體中是否存在servlet例項,如果不存在,就建立乙個servlet例項。如果存在servlet例項,就直接從記憶體中取出該例項來響應請求

2.一旦被建立,init() ,乙個生命週期內,不論使用者請求多少次,init的方法都執行一次。

3.每一次請求server方法,乙個生命週期內,不論使用者請求多少次,service就執行多少次

4.被摧毀的時候destroy方法執行,乙個生命週期內,只執行一次,執行一次代表生命週期的終結。

Servlet生命週期

servlet生命週期分為三個階段 1,初始化階段 呼叫init 方法 2,響應客戶請求階段 呼叫service 方法 3,終止階段 呼叫destroy 方法 servlet初始化階段 1 自動裝載 servlet容器啟動時自動裝載某些servlet,實現它只需要在web.xml檔案中的之間新增1 ...

Servlet生命週期

什麼時候裝載 servlet 1,servlet容器啟動時自動裝載某些servlet,實現它只需要在web.xml檔案中的 之間新增如下 1 2,在servlet容器啟動後,客戶首次向servlet傳送請求。3,servlet類檔案被更新後,重新裝載servlet。2 初始化階段 呼叫init 方法...

Servlet生命週期

1 webclient向servlet容器 tomcat 發出http請求 2 servlet容器接收webclient的請求,建立servlet物件,呼叫其init方法,3 servlet容器建立乙個httprequest物件,將webclient請求的資訊封裝到這個物件中 4 servlet容器...